Continuous Delivery Office Hours Ep.3: Branching strategies
Blog post from Octopus Deploy
Steve Fenton discusses the importance of choosing the right branching strategy to support Continuous Delivery, emphasizing the role of Continuous Integration as a prerequisite. He critiques complex branching strategies like Gitflow for their potential to create coordination overhead and merge conflicts, advocating instead for trunk-based development, which simplifies the process by committing directly to the main branch and using feature toggles. This approach facilitates small batch sizes, frequent integration, and automated checks, enabling teams to discover and resolve issues more efficiently. Fenton highlights research from the DevOps Research and Assessment (DORA) group, suggesting that limiting to three or fewer short-lived branches can yield similar benefits in software delivery performance.
